Title: Chirac lashes out against US cultural domination
Post by: tommyilromano on October 09, 2004, 03:24:21 AM
French President Jacques Chirac warned Thursday of a "catastrophe"
for global diversity if the United States' cultural hegemony goes
unchallenged.

Speaking at a French cultural center in Hanoi ahead of Friday's
opening of a summit of European and Asian leaders, Chirac said
France was right to stand up for cultural and linguistic diversity.

The outspoken French president warned that the world's different
cultures could be "choked" by US values.

This, he said, would lead to a "general world sub-culture" based
around the English language, which would be "a real ecological
catastrophe".

Citing Hollywood's stranglehold over the film industry as an
example, Chirac stressed that only with government assistance could
countries maintain their cultural heritage.

Vietnam is a former French colony, but only around 375,000 of its 81
million people speak French. English is considered by most people a
far more valuable and practical second language, particularly among
businessmen.
